JANUARY 28, 2015 UPDATE:
Block 7 is now live ingame! Maps updated are:
Route 44
Ice Path 1F, Ice Path B1F, Ice Path B2F
Blackthorn City
Route 45
Dark Cave East
Levels have been raised, spawns changed around slightly in line with the Spawn Project goals.
Glacial Path has been removed completely, though this was done some weeks ago in preparation for this block.
Next up is Dragon's Den and after that Silver Town and Mt. Silver. The end is in sight!

NOVEMBER 16 UPDATE:
BLOCK SIX is now live ingame! This was added over the last day or two and mostly over-shadowed by the Playerdex update.
Maps updated were those maps leading to the Ice gym in Mahogany Town and also the maps accessible up until that place with the surfboard. Maps are:
Route 42
Mt Mortar- all inside maps including those accessible only with the surfboard.
Route 43
Lake of Rage
Ruins of Alph - grassed area (water spawns were updated previously)
Union Cave B2F
Whirl Islands - all inside maps.
Of note:
*Unown is now catchable in Ruins of Alph grassed area - only the letter 'A' and only at night. It is still a rather elusive creature!
*Ruins of Alph grassed area is the best place to hunt Vulpix.
"There is a new item drop in this block which will not be revealed until found.
BLOCK 5b
Johto Safari Zone re-mapped with new spawns.
Of note: Porygon is now catchable!
OCTOBER 11 UPDATE- Block 5a
Routes 38,39, 40, 41. Olivine City and Cianwood City.
Notably in this spawn update is that Shuckle is now catchable in Cianwood City! You have to fish to find this strange pokemon, but it's not actually a water pokemon. While you are fishing there is a chance you will find shuckle amongst the rocks and it will get caught in your line- lucky fishing everyone! You'll need level 40 fishing to reel it in so make sure you come prepared.
Magnemite are now dropping metal coats in routes 38 and 39, at the same rate as they fall in the Power Plant.
14th AUGUST UPDATE:
Block 4 is now ingame. Maps updated:
Route 37, Ecruteak City, Burnt Tower, Ancient Tunnel and Bell Tower.
Notes: The pond in Ecruteak City has finally been filled with pokemon.
Bell Tower should now be useful for both hunting and training. A healer shall be added soon to assist with your training.
Both Bell Tower and Burnt Tower have stronger pokemon on the top floors.
Ancient Tunnel, which has been without spawns for some while now, is now fixed!
